Catalogue of the Stowe manuscripts in the British museum.

General note: Collection originally formed by George Temple Nugent Grenville, marquis of Buckingham, from various sources (Thomas Astle's collection, Charles O'Conor's Irish mss., the Essex papers and mss.) Extended by Richard, 1st duke of Buckingham and Chandos, and sold in 1849 by Richard, the 2d duke, to Bertram, earl of Ashburnham. Purchased in 1883 brom theestate of the latter by the British museum, the Irish mss. being transferred to the library of the Royal Irish academy, Dublin. A catalogue of the collection was issued in 1818-19 under title Bibliotheca ms. Stowensiss. Formatted contents note: v. 1. Text. 1895.--v. 2. Index. 1896.
